After-School Enrichment: Exploring Chinese Culture through Peking Opera Mask Making (京剧 – Liǎnpǔ)

Students from KG.1 and KG.3 in the After-School Chinese Program enjoyed a special and creative activity as they designed their own “Liǎnpǔ” (脸谱)—the iconic facial designs used in Peking Opera (京剧), a traditional Chinese performing art.

Liǎnpǔ is more than face painting; the colors and patterns symbolize a character’s personality, traits, role, and destiny in the opera. Through this activity, students were able to:

  • Learn about and experience traditional Chinese art and culture
  • Express their creativity and imagination by designing masks in their own unique styles

Our ACEP students had great fun using vibrant colors and imagination to create their own Liǎnpǔ masks with pride and joy. This activity beautifully integrates language learning with cultural appreciation in a fun and meaningful way
